Centers on Soyo Kusunoki, a middle school student who doesn't stand out, but whom everyone recognizes as a good person. She has a crush on Ryouhei, the student council president. But when the multi-talented but socially inept transfer student Risa Mamika enters Soyo's life, it begins to change. In truth, Risa is a witch from the demon world who has come to the human world to fulfill a certain objective. When Soyo begins helping Risa out, she begins to confide her inner feelings to Risa, when previously she had kept them to herself. Source: ANN

In a time long ago, there was an era where beautiful goddesses fiercely competed for the throne of world rulers. At some point, the goddesses with fangs, disguising themselves with the façade of love, began to peacefully guard the human world. A young boy named Soujou Shouma, encounters and falls in love with a goddess who secretly came to the human world. After making a promise to meet again someday, he works hard to grow and become a man worthy of the goddess. Even as a schoolboy, he is appointed as the president of a company. However, in the modern era, abnormalities occur in the divine realm of the goddesses, known as the Heavenly Realm. The uncontrollable goddesses engage in violent battles reminiscent of ancient times to decide the next creator god – the ruler of the Heavenly Realm. This conflict’s flames even spread to the human world. Upon learning of this, Shouma, in order to fulfill his first love and protect world peace, decides to utilize his company in a special way for the goddesses. He teams up with one of the strongest goddesses, Elvina, who shares his interests, and as the company’s president, joins the battles! (Source: Shogakukan, translated)

In the small town of Rhubarb, Layle, Citra and Elfin are three inseparable friends. Citra has the power to manipulate plants with her songs, but does not control it very well yet, and missed the exam that would have allowed her to become a Mesyaria, princess of singing, as her twin sister Rosa left to the capital for fill this role. Curious, Elfin dreams of leaving their small village to discover the world. He found a kururu egg, a sort of bird-mount, in the woods and decides to adopt it. Layle is strong, but does not aspire to anything in life, to the dismay of his mother...
